Breeding checklist (partial)
All relevant and available screening for genetic heart disorders attended?
Screening for Canine Hypothyroidism and Canine Autoimmune deficiency attended?
OFA or Penn hip scores attended?
CERF certificate obtained?
Acceptable reason for wanting to produce a litter established?
Dogs registered with relevant controlling body?
Knowledge of breed standard attained?
Dogs assessed by experienced breeder or judge to see if they are worthy of being bred?
Conformational faults identified and selection against doubling up on undesirable traits achieved?
Knowledge on how to get a safe mating attained?
Knowledge of how to attend a male with an unretracted penis obtained?
Knowledge of how to treat possible injury after a "broken tie" obtained?
Knowledge of what equipment needed for a safe and comfortable experience for the bitch obtained?
Knowledge of whelping a litter obtained?
Knowledge of how to recognise & avoid whelping difficulties obtained?
Knowledge of what constitutes a whelping emergency obtained?
Knowledge on how to resuscitate "flat" puppies obtained?
Knowledge of how to care for a bitch post whelping obtained?
Knowledge of how to rear neonate puppies obtained?
Knowledge of how to manage orphaned or rejected puppies obtained?
Homes available and ready to receive puppies when they are set to leave?
Potential owners educated in puppy care?
Potential homes screened (inspected) for suitability?
****************************************************
This is the tip of a very big iceberg.
Other experienced breeders could add to this list and make it 10 times bigger!
If you can give detailed answers to these questions BEFORE you breed you will be halfway ready to undertake breeding a litter. If not, and I don't believe you will be able to judging from your original enquiry, then do yourself, your dogs and the boxer breed a favour and avoid mating this pair, book them in for spay/neuter now. Breeding is not to be taken lightly, breeders are the guardians of their chosen breeds. If not undertaken responsibily all that will happen is we flood the world with more and more dogs of varying quality, usually not the best, and run the risk of supplying a less than healthy puppy to an unsuspecting new owner who has to then face the heartbreak of loss when or if a puppy from a poorly prepared litter dies prematurely from some avoidable problem
Gracie and Bolo are simply too young to be bred at this time. Gracie in particular may not be physically or mentally mature enough to cope with a litter.
